Transaction 84aa26be1450acebcd80693f5d8a8f00508c9b7c7c3d1a53f1ac87dfc60df2be
1 Input
1 Output
-
84aa26be1450acebcd80693f5d8a8f00508c9b7c7c3d1a53f1ac87dfc60df2be:0
- value
- 28823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8e8a6fcb8feeb2db3a1756af9075c2e850cb0c6 OP_EQUAL
- address
- 3L1KmsgQBAHNxGaVx7UHyra8ddxF4QXgeW